The Chef: Nicholas Walker
The Restaurant: Asia de Cuba
The Dish: Cuban Coffee Crusted Rib Eye

Ingredients for Papaya Marinade:

1 cup of papaya puree
2 Tbs of papaya juice
3/4 cup of soy sauce
4 Tbs. of honey
3 Tbs. of rice wine vinegar
1 Tbs. of ginger
1 Tbs. of garlic, minced
salt, to taste

Method of Preparation:

-Simply blend all the ingredients together until it is nice and smooth.

Ingredients for Coffee Crust

4 Tbs. of Cuban instant coffee
4 Tbs. of ground coffee
1/2 cup of brown sugar
1/2 cup of cracked black pepper

Method of Preparation:

-Combine all of the ingredients.

 Ingredients for Cuban Coffee Crusted Rib Eye

2 24oz. bone in rib eye
1 cup of the papaya marinade
1/2 cup of the coffee crust
4 Tbs. of sherry flavored butter
10 oz. of yucca fries
4 Tbs. of mojo

Method of Preparation:

-Start by marinating the rib eye in the papaya puree for up to 12 hours.

-Then, wipe the marinade off the meat and season it with kosher salt.

-Next, coat the rib eye in the coffee crust seasoning and grill for a few minutes, just to sear the outside. Then, transfer it to a baking rack and cook in a 400 degree oven for about 8 to 12 minutes.

-Once the meat is ready, carefully remove the bone and slice it into strips. Next, assemble it back and place it on the baking rack. Add a little butter on the top and let it broil until the butter is all melted. At the restaurant, they use a sherry flavored butter.

-Lastly, deep fry yucca and then, toss it with a mojo mix. Mojo is a combination of extra virgin olive oil, shallots, garlic, lime juice, cilantro, shiso leaf and parsley. You can purchase it already made.

To plate:

Serve steak with the yucca fries on the side.

Serving Suggestion: Cabernet Sauvignon

Serves: 2
